If you’re craving something fresh, flavorful, and just a little bit addictive, this Thai Chicken Lettuce Wraps Recipe is your new best friend in the kitchen. It’s a vibrant dance of tender ground chicken, crisp veggies, and a sauce that perfectly balances savory, tangy, and a hint of sweetness, all wrapped up in cool, crunchy lettuce leaves. Whether you’re feeding a hungry family or looking for a light but satisfying meal, these wraps deliver a burst of Thai-inspired goodness that’s as fun to eat as it is to make. Trust me, once you try this recipe, it will quickly become a go-to for busy weeknights or casual entertaining.

Ingredients You’ll Need
The magic of this dish lies in its simplicity. Each ingredient plays a crucial role, from the rich sesame oil that adds depth, to the fresh herbs that brighten up every bite. These accessible ingredients come together to create a perfect balance of textures and bold flavors.
- Sesame oil (1 tablespoon): Adds a nutty aroma and deep flavor that forms the base of the dish.
- Ground chicken (1 pound): A lean and tender protein that soaks up the sauce beautifully.
- Garlic cloves, minced (2): Brings sharpness and warmth, enhancing savory notes.
- Fresh ginger, grated (1 tablespoon): Adds a refreshing zing that’s essential in Thai cooking.
- Red bell pepper, finely diced (1 small): Provides a pop of sweetness and vibrant color.
- Shredded carrots (1/2 cup): Offers subtle crunch with natural sweetness.
- Chopped green onions (1/4 cup): Delivers mild onion flavor and freshness.
- Chopped cilantro (1/4 cup): Brings a burst of herbal brightness that lightens the dish.
- Unsalted chopped peanuts (1/4 cup, optional): Adds delightful crunch and a nutty finish.
- Butter lettuce or Bibb lettuce (1 head): Soft, broad leaves perfect for wrapping all the flavorful fillings.
- For the sauce:
- Soy sauce (3 tablespoons): Balances saltiness with umami richness.
- Hoisin sauce (1 tablespoon): Adds sweetness and depth.
- Fish sauce (1 tablespoon): Introduces authentic Thai savoriness.
- Rice vinegar (1 tablespoon): Provides a gentle tang to brighten flavors.
- Sriracha (1 teaspoon, optional): Offers a subtle kick of spice.
- Honey (1 teaspoon): Smooths out the flavors with a touch of natural sweetness.
- Juice of 1/2 lime: Freshens and balances the sauce perfectly.
How to Make Thai Chicken Lettuce Wraps Recipe
Step 1: Prepare the Flavorful Sauce
Start by whisking together soy sauce, hoisin sauce, fish sauce, rice vinegar, sriracha, honey, and lime juice in a small bowl. This easy yet complex sauce sets the tone for the entire dish, marrying salty, sweet, tangy, and spicy flavors into a harmonious blend that will coat the chicken beautifully.
Step 2: Cook the Chicken
Heat the sesame oil in a large skillet over medium heat. Add the ground chicken and cook it, breaking it apart with a spoon, until it loses all its pink color—about 4 to 5 minutes. This step ensures the chicken cooks evenly and stays tender when mixed with the sauce.
Step 3: Add Aromatics and Vegetables
Next, toss in the minced garlic and grated ginger. Cook for one minute until your kitchen fills with that irresistible fragrance. Stir in the diced red bell pepper and shredded carrots, sautéing for another 2 to 3 minutes. These veggies add essential texture and bursts of sweetness that complement the chicken and sauce perfectly.
Step 4: Combine and Simmer
Pour the prepared sauce over the chicken and veggies, stirring well to coat everything evenly. Let it simmer gently for 2 to 3 minutes, allowing the sauce to thicken slightly and cling to the ingredients for maximum flavor in every bite.
Step 5: Final Touches
Turn off the heat and fold in the chopped green onions, cilantro, and optional peanuts. These fresh herbs and nuts add brightness and a delightful crunch that elevate the dish from delicious to unforgettable.
Step 6: Assemble and Enjoy
Spoon generous portions of the chicken mixture into individual butter lettuce leaves. The soft, crisp wraps cradle the filling perfectly, ready to be devoured. Serve them immediately for the best texture and flavor experience.
How to Serve Thai Chicken Lettuce Wraps Recipe

Garnishes
Finishing your Thai Chicken Lettuce Wraps with fresh garnishes makes all the difference. Sprinkle extra chopped peanuts or toasted sesame seeds for a satisfying crunch. Add a few fresh bean sprouts or thinly sliced red chili for texture and a touch of heat. Don’t forget a few lime wedges on the side— a quick squeeze of lime juice right before eating brightens every bite and adds a little zing.
Side Dishes
These wraps are fantastic on their own, but pairing them with a simple side of jasmine rice or sticky rice makes for a fuller meal. Crisp cucumber salad or a light papaya salad adds refreshing contrast. If you’re feeling a little extra, some Thai-style spring rolls or a bowl of hot tom yum soup would turn this dinner into a festive feast.
Creative Ways to Present
For a fun party platter, arrange the chicken mixture in a colorful bowl surrounded by overlapping lettuce leaves, so guests can build their own wraps. You can also serve the chicken filling over a bed of mixed greens for a deconstructed salad-style meal. For a kid-friendly version, keep the chicken separate and let younger eaters add toppings at their own pace.
Make Ahead and Storage
Storing Leftovers
Leftover chicken filling can be stored in an airtight container in the refrigerator for up to 3 days. Keep the lettuce leaves separate and fresh by wrapping them gently in a damp paper towel and sealing them inside a container or plastic bag. This way, your wraps will remain crisp and ready for a speedy lunch or dinner.
Freezing
The seasoned chicken mixture freezes well, making it perfect for meal prep. Place it in a freezer-safe container or zip-top bag, flattening it for quicker thawing, and freeze for up to 2 months. When you’re ready to enjoy, defrost overnight in the fridge and reheat before assembling with fresh lettuce.
Reheating
Warm the thawed or refrigerated chicken filling gently in a skillet over medium-low heat or microwave until heated through. Avoid overheating, as this can dry out the chicken. Once hot, assemble the wraps with fresh lettuce and any garnishes you love for an easy meal that tastes just like the original.
FAQs
Can I use ground turkey or tofu instead of chicken?
Absolutely! Ground turkey works well as a lean alternative and cooks similarly to chicken. For a vegetarian or vegan option, crumbled firm tofu is an excellent choice. Just be sure to cook it gently and let it soak up the sauce flavors to keep that delicious taste.
Is this Thai Chicken Lettuce Wraps Recipe gluten-free?
Yes, it can be! Simply swap out traditional soy sauce for tamari or another gluten-free soy sauce alternative. The rest of the ingredients are naturally gluten-free, making it a great option for those with gluten sensitivities.
What lettuce works best for these wraps?
Butter lettuce or Bibb lettuce are ideal because their large, pliable, and tender leaves make perfect natural “wraps” that hold the filling without tearing. Romaine or iceberg can work too, but might be less flexible or harder to bite through.
Can I make the sauce ahead of time?
Yes, preparing the sauce in advance is encouraged! It actually helps the flavors meld together more deeply. Store it in a sealed jar or container in the fridge for up to a week, just give it a quick stir before using.
How spicy is this recipe?
The spice level is very mild unless you add the optional sriracha. You can easily adjust the heat by adding more or less sriracha or fresh chili peppers according to your taste. This flexibility makes it perfect for all palates.
Final Thoughts
There’s something truly special about this Thai Chicken Lettuce Wraps Recipe. It brings bright, fresh flavors to your table with minimal fuss and maximum satisfaction. Whether you’re cooking for yourself, your family, or friends, it’s a guaranteed crowd-pleaser that feels both indulgent and wholesome. Give it a try soon—you’ll be amazed at how quickly these wraps disappear!
Print
Thai Chicken Lettuce Wraps Recipe
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Total Time: 30 minutes
- Yield: 4 servings
- Category: Main Course
- Method: Stovetop
- Cuisine: Thai-Inspired
- Diet: Gluten Free
Description
These Thai Chicken Lettuce Wraps are a vibrant and healthy main course option featuring ground chicken cooked with fresh vegetables and a flavorful homemade sauce, all wrapped in crisp butter lettuce leaves. Perfect for a low-carb, gluten-free meal with authentic Thai-inspired flavors.
Ingredients
For the Chicken Filling
- 1 tablespoon sesame oil
- 1 pound ground chicken
- 2 garlic cloves, minced
- 1 tablespoon fresh ginger, grated
- 1 small red bell pepper, finely diced
- 1/2 cup shredded carrots
- 1/4 cup chopped green onions
- 1/4 cup chopped cilantro
- 1/4 cup unsalted chopped peanuts (optional)
- 1 head butter lettuce or Bibb lettuce, leaves separated
For the Sauce
- 3 tablespoons soy sauce
- 1 tablespoon hoisin sauce
- 1 tablespoon fish sauce
- 1 tablespoon rice vinegar
- 1 teaspoon sriracha (optional)
- 1 teaspoon honey
- Juice of 1/2 lime
Instructions
- Prepare the Sauce: In a small bowl, whisk together soy sauce, hoisin sauce, fish sauce, rice vinegar, sriracha (if using), honey, and lime juice until well combined. Set aside.
- Cook the Chicken: Heat the sesame oil in a large skillet over medium heat. Add the ground chicken and cook for 4–5 minutes, breaking it up with a spoon, until it is no longer pink and cooked through.
- Add Aromatics: Stir in the minced garlic and grated ginger, cooking for 1 minute until fragrant and aromatic, being careful not to burn the garlic.
- Cook Vegetables: Add the finely diced red bell pepper and shredded carrots to the skillet. Cook for an additional 2–3 minutes until the vegetables are slightly softened but still crisp.
- Add Sauce and Simmer: Pour the prepared sauce over the chicken and vegetables. Stir to evenly coat all ingredients. Allow the mixture to simmer for 2–3 minutes until the sauce thickens slightly and flavors meld together.
- Finish the Filling: Remove the skillet from heat. Stir in the chopped green onions, cilantro, and chopped peanuts if using, mixing gently to combine.
- Assemble and Serve: Spoon the flavorful chicken mixture into individual butter lettuce leaves. Serve immediately, optionally with extra lime wedges and sriracha on the side for added flavor and heat.
Notes
- For extra crunch, top the wraps with bean sprouts or water chestnuts.
- Ground turkey or tofu can be used as a substitute for chicken for variation or dietary preferences.
- To keep the recipe gluten-free, use tamari instead of soy sauce.
- Serve with extra lime wedges and sriracha to enhance flavor according to taste.

